Biography
French-Comoran air crash survivor, she is the only one who survived the crash of the Yemenia Airlines Flight 626 Airbus A310 on June 30, 2009 at approximately 1:50 AM. The plane crashed into the Indian Ocean not far from its destination of Grande Comore Island, and the other 152 people on board were all killed. Bakia's mother was among the victims. The shy young girl was ejected into the ocean and clung to a piece of wreckage until she was rescued at about 3:00 PM, more than 13 hours later. She was flown back to Paris where she was met by her father and hospitalized for a month. Considering the magnitude of the event, her injuries were relatively minor. She is the eldest of four girls.
